Expand your color palette with new tools for Material Design

Posted By: Rachel Been, Creative Lead, Material Design

The Material Design Guidelines are a living documentation of visual, interactive, and motion design guidance across platforms and devices.

Beyond guidance, Material Design is a also system that supports and strengthens communication and productivity with new tools and inspiration. With today's update, Material is introducing a new way to learn about color. The new color tool helps you create, share, and apply color palettes to a sample UI and through components in codepen. The tool also supports accessibility by evaluating the legibility of text for any color combination. Specific features include:





Create color schemes

Create color schemes that include darker and lighter variations of your primary and secondary colors.











Test accessibility

Check if text is accessible on different-colored backgrounds, as measured using the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ines legibility standards.










Preview your UI in color

Preview the look of your color scheme across a range of Material Design Components, with editable HTML, CSS, or JavaScript in Codepen.
